For those that have an xcarve I found out (multiple times) that static charged vacuum tubes are bad. Two or three times now I have generated a charge using my shop vac and it stalled my projects and I had to start them over. Loosing the zero sucks to line back up! Everything is grounded per spec but the electronics have very little shielding.

Moral of the story is use the ct with the grounded hoses. No issues. ;)
